Clear the Surrounding Area
Prior to your roof covering setup begins, it's important to clear the surrounding area. This action aids ensure a smooth procedure and minimizes any potential hazards. Beginning by eliminating any exterior furnishings, planters, or designs that may be in the way.
If you have actually obtained children or pets, keep them inside your home or far from the job area to stop accidents.
Next, have a look at the driveway and any type of paths leading to your home. You'll want to move lorries and any kind of barriers that can prevent the professionals' access to your building. This consists of trash bins, bicycles, or yard tools.
By offering a clear path, you assist the setup group work a lot more efficiently.
Do not forget about the landscaping. Trim any kind of looming branches or shrubbery that might block the roofing professionals while they're functioning. This not just protects your plants however additionally maintains your roof setup team risk-free.
Lastly, check for any kind of loose debris or trash around your backyard. A tidy location makes it simpler for the crew to do their job and reduces the probability of accidents.
Taking these precautions will assist set the stage for a successful roofing installation.
Shield Your Items
During roof installment, it's important to safeguard your belongings from possible damage. Heavy products and devices can easily trigger accidents, so take a few preventative measures to guard your items.
Beginning by moving any outside furnishings, planters, or designs away from your home. If you've got potted plants, take into consideration moving them inside or to a secure location in your backyard.
Inside your home, clear out spaces straight under the work area. Eliminate delicate products like artwork, collectibles, or electronic devices that could be shaken loosened by resonances. Cover larger furniture with drop cloths or plastic sheets to defend against dust and debris.

Communicate With Your Specialist
Effective interaction with your contractor is critical for a successful roofing system setup. You need to develop a clear line of communication from the beginning. Review your assumptions, spending plan, and timeline. Do not hesitate to ask questions or share concerns; this is your home, and you are worthy of to be informed.
Ensure you understand the scope of the job. Ask your professional to discuss the process, materials, and any potential concerns that might arise. This clearness assists you manage your assumptions and prepares you for any type of modifications.
Routine check-ins during the installation are essential. Set up updates to review progression, troubles, or adjustments. If you notice anything that increases a red flag, bring it up promptly. Resolving problems early can conserve time and avoid expensive errors.
Be open to feedback from your specialist as well. They may have pointers based on their experience that can improve the job. Remember, reliable interaction is a two-way road.
Ultimately, paper discussions and arrangements. This creates a document you can refer back to if needed. With clear communication, you'll develop a positive partnership with your contractor, resulting in a smoother installation procedure.
